Which of these platforms can actually be relied on?
Uptime here means the feed answered without an error, which is a lower bar than being useful: a source can answer perfectly and return nothing, and that is tracked separately for exactly that reason. The least reliable feed in the window is machinehack-hackathons at 0%.

How to read this fairly
01 · This measures our read, not their website
A feed failing for us does not mean the platform was down for students. It can mean a changed response shape, a rate limit aimed at us, or a network path that was having a bad day. It is a measure of how dependable that feed is to build on.
02 · Answering and being useful are different columns
A source that returns an empty list has not failed: sometimes a platform genuinely has nothing open. The empty count is kept separate so a quiet breakage is visible instead of hiding behind a hundred percent.
03 · Our own mistakes are in here
Some failures were bugs in our adapter rather than problems at the platform, and they are not filtered out. A reliability index that only ever indicted other people would not be worth reading.
04 · Recent history only
The window is the most recent runs, so a source that broke months ago and was fixed does not look broken forever. The window length is printed at the top.
